The 2017 Summit lineup:

  • Wendy Williams, author of the best-selling The Horse: The Epic History of Our Noble Companion, will give the keynote address.
  • Dr. Robert Bowker. For years, Dr. Bowker led the Equine Foot Laboratory at Michigan State University. His work has focused on the physiological function of the equine foot and has resulted in new recommendations that are leading to relief of navicular syndrome and other chronic foot ailments. Bowker’s research supports a revolutionary theory of how the equine foot responds to ground impact.

  • Dr. Sheryl King is a popular international presenter on equine behavior. She’s professor emeritus at Southern Illinois University and was elected a Fellow of the Equine Science Society in 2009. She has authored many scientific research publications as well as general horse articles and has spoken on horse management topics in more than a half dozen countries.
  • Dr. Steve Peters & Martin Black are co-authors of the popular book and DVD, Evidence-Based Horsemanship. Dr. Peters is a skilled presenter and brings a wealth of neurological knowledge to the table. Black is an international clinician of stockmanship and horsemanship.
